There had been talk of Disney and Lucasfilm pursuing a fifth Indiana Jones outing since around the time the Mouse House bought the home of Indy and Star Wars. The official announcement of the new movie happened in March of this year, and now writer David Koepp is talking up the challenges of the latest adventure.

The screenwriter and regular Steven Spielberg collaborator, who also worked on Indiana Jones And The Kingdom Of The Crystal Skull (which apparently exists), was out talking up Inferno when Collider broached the subject of the new Jones. He's busy writing the new script now. “I’m deeply immersed as we speak. All I can say is that there’s lots of aliens and Indy dies at the end," he laughs. "Lots of hiding in lead-lined refrigerators, aliens, and he dies. Should go over very well."

He may joke, but he's also acutely aware that fans weren't exactly enamored of Crystal Skull. And it sounds like he's been looking for lessons from the response to that movie. "It’s hard because you can learn like if something maybe didn’t work as well as you think it would well we certainly wouldn’t do that again, but you wouldn’t have done that again anyway, you already did it, so it’s hard to say," he admits. "For me it was the MacGuffin dictates everything, and so we tried to make the best possible choice we could. Not that nobody didn’t try to make the best choice that they could in the past, but we tried to give us the one that gave us the Indiana Jones movie we most wanted to see.”

The new one, it would appear, is moving a little more smoothly. "I really like our idea; I think it’s clean and simple and makes a lot of sense, and I feel like the writing is going really well." And finally, he broaches the subject of how much input George Lucas is having into this one. It sounds like he's not involved, much as he's not a presence on the new Star Wars films. "He’s not, to my knowledge," says Koepp. "I’ve had no contact with him." For more from the writer, head to Collider.

Indiana Jones And Whatever He Has To Find This Time (working title conjured entirely by us) is currently taking aim at a 19 July, 2019 release.
